From ef41f18ddebc2d5e1cb53e9d3de8276edc6e1811 Mon Sep 17 00:00:00 2001 From: wpaul Date: Tue, 19 Nov 1996 23:57:06 +0000 Subject: Although I got rarpd to work, it was largely through kludgery. Bill Fenner was kind enough to point out the error of my ways. This incorporates diffs from him which: - Keep everything in network order. - Log the booted ether & ip address, instead of my address on that net - change several exit()'s to return()'s, so that rarpd continues running even if it thinks it's in a weird state. One small tweak by me: in rarp_bootable(), we have to make sure to construct 'ipname' in host byte order (if we don't, we have to specify /tftpboot/ with in network byte order, which is confusing). Also restored use of rather than as pointed out by bde. Also updated the man page so that the -v flag is documented.
